Napoli and Conte Chasing History-Making Achievements

Thanks to Inter’s sudden decline, Napoli are back in the driver’s seat for the Scudetto, and their victory would break a few Serie A records, both team-wise and concerning Antonio Conte. They have a three-point lead with four matches to go. They’ll face only relegation strugglers next: Lecce, Genoa, Parma, and Cagliari.

As La Gazzetta dello Sport relays, it’d be the first time that a club that finished 10th takes home the title the following year in the current format. It had happened when the Italian championship had 18 sides, as Milan did it in 1999.

If Conte led Napoli to glory, he’d be the first coach to lift the Scudetto with three different teams. He had managed with Juventus and Inter. It’d be his fifth on the bench and would become the third-winningest gaffer all-time behind Giovanni Trapattoni (seven) and Massimiliano Allegri (six), tied with Fabio Capello, who had two stripped due to Calciopoli, and Marcello Lippi.

The boss is eyeing his 10th personal Scudetto since he has won 5 as a player. It’d mean that he has succeeded once every 3 seasons, given his nearly 30-year career on the pitch and in the dugout combined.

The Partenopei have had some brilliant seasons in their recent history, but they have never collected so many points in 34 matches. Moreover, after some turbulence, there’s a lot more confidence that the manager will stay.
